My fs2002 keeps crashing even after a complete reinstall. It happens during flight on diffirent moments. I get the message that there's a problem in fs2002dw.cfg and sometinh in dxdiad txt.

There are no other programs running in the backgroud except fs2002 fs metar, window mediaplayer.

i use Fsuipc.dll version2.975

The files you mention are DirectX error messages.  Run your DirectX diagnostic - from the Start/Run menu type "dxdiag.exe" (without quotes).  Make a note of which version you have.
